Bloomin' Beautiful Birthday Card #2

This is the last birthday card I have to make this month! This one is for my Sister who lives in Arkansas. I love to watercolor with ink as it makes the image much more vibrant. It is hard to see in the photo, but I put Fruit Punch Stickles in the centers of the flowers. If you click on the photo you can get a larger view.

Stamps: Bloomin' Beautiful & Sincere Salutations.
Supplies: Pink Pirouette, Kiwi Kiss, So Saffron, Mellow Moss, Choc. Chip, & Black Stazon Ink.
Cardstock: Pink Pirouette, Kiwi Kiss, Choc. Chip, Watercolor paper, & Bella Rose DSP.
Accessories: Fruit Punch Stickles, Ticket Corner Punch, Scallop Edge Punch, Designer Label Punch, Vanilla Hodgepodge Hardware, Circle Halographic Stickers, Big Shot, Dots Emboss Folder, Old Olive Grosgrain ribbon, 1/16th Circle Punch.
